Buddy Benchmark

Buddy Benchmark is an extensible benchmark framework. We intend to provide a platform for performance comparison of various frameworks and optimizers. This project is based on Google Benchmark.

Clone the project:

$ git clone git@github.com:buddy-compiler/buddy-benchmark.git

Choose and Build Dependencies

Choose Submodules

$ git submodule update --init

Build OpenCV

$ cd buddy-benchmark/thirdparty/opencv
$ mkdir build && cd build
$ cmake -G Ninja .. -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release
$ ninja

audio-plot tool

To better demonstrate the result after processing, we provide a tool for figure plotting. To use this tool, you have to make sure that you are using python3 and that the numpy, matplotlib and scipy packages have been installed properly. Use the following command to install the required packages:

$ pip install matplotlib scipy

You can customize the python3 path by adding the option -DPYTHON_BINARY_DIR=/PATH/TO/PYTHON/BIN while building:

Note: Please replace the /PATH/TO/* with your local path.

$ cd build
$ cmake -G Ninja .. \
    -DAUDIO_PROCESSING_BENCHMARKS=ON \
    -DCMAKE_CXX_COMPILER=clang++ \
    -DKFR_DIR=/PATH/TO/KFR/SOURCE/CODE \
    -DBUDDY_MLIR_BUILD_DIR=/PATH/TO/BUDDY-MLIR/BUILD \
    -DPYTHON_BINARY_DIR=/PATH/TO/PYTHON/BIN/
$ ninja audio-plot

Once the processing is done, you can use this tool to plot a comparision figure:

$ cd bin
$ ./audio-plot ../../benchmarks/AudioProcessing/Audios/NASA_Mars.wav ResultKFRIir.wav

The result is saved in bin/res.png. For more usage, use audio-plot -h for detailed information.
